You Don’t Have to Keep Having the Same Arguments

Many couples and families wait until communication has completely broken down before seeking support. Therapy can help at any stage—whether you are facing a serious challenge or simply want to strengthen your relationships.

Family or couples therapy may be helpful when you are experiencing:

  • Frequent arguments or recurring conflict

  • Difficulty communicating or feeling heard

  • Loss of trust or emotional connection

  • Parenting disagreements

  • Stress related to addiction or recovery

  • Mental health concerns affecting the family

  • Major life transitions or changes

  • Blended family challenges

  • Grief, trauma, or unresolved hurt

  • Separation, reconciliation, or uncertainty about the future
